
body{
	background-color:#000051;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#ffffff;
	margin: 0;
	padding: 0;
	}
	
a:link{
	color:#9999ff;
	font-weight:bold;
	}
a:visited{
	color:#9999ff;
	font-weight:bold;
	}
a:hover{
	color:#9999ff;
	font-weight:bold;
	}
a:active{
	color:#9999ff;
	font-weight:bold;
	}
	
img{
	border:none;
	}

.hugz{
  	width:920px;
	border: 1px #fff solid;
	display: inline-block; /*sets hasLayout - required for IE*/
	overflow: hidden; /*causes modern browsers to enclose child floats*/
	margin:20px auto; 
	background-color:#336633;
	}

.hugz{
	display: block; /*resets to proper property value without resetting layout*/
	}
	
h1{
	font-family:"Times New Roman", Times, serif;
	font-weight:bold;
	font-size:26px;
	color:#ffffff;
	margin: 8px 0 0 0;
	padding: 0;
	}
	
h2{
	font-family:"Times New Roman", Times, serif;
	font-weight:bold;
	font-size:20px;
	color:#ffffff;
	margin: 8px 0 0 0;
	padding: 0;
	}
	
h3{
	font-family:"Times New Roman", Times, serif;
	font-weight:bold;
	font-size:16px;
	color:#ffffff;
	margin: 8px 0 0 0;
	padding: 0;
	}


/* !!!!!!!!!!!!!!!!!!!INDEX AREA!!!!!!!!!!!!!!!! */
/* !!!!!!!!!!!!!!!!!!!INDEX AREA!!!!!!!!!!!!!!!! */
/* !!!!!!!!!!!!!!!!!!!INDEX AREA!!!!!!!!!!!!!!!! */

	
#index_clouds{
	clear:left;
	float:left;
	width:580px;
	height:46px;
	background:url(../images/index_clouds.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_aig{
	float:left;
	width:79px;
	height:46px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_progressive{
	float:left;
	width:134px;
	height:46px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}

#index_erie{
	float:left;
	width:127px;
	height:46px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.index_logoquicklinks{
	clear:left;
	float:left;
	width:317px;
	height:290px;
	background:url(../images/index_logoarea2.jpg) bottom no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#newclouds{
	clear:left;
	float:left;
	height:46px;
	width:317px;
	background:url(../images/index_clouds_top.jpg) no-repeat;
	}

#index_logo{
	float:left;
	width:127px;
	height:46px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
	.index_newflasharea{
	float:left;
	width:603px;
	height:290px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.index_flasharea{
	float:left;
	width:603px;
	height:290px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.index_navarea{
	clear:left;
	float:left;
	width:317px;
	height:182px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_navleft{
	clear:left;
	float:left;
	width:138px;
	height:182px;
	background:url(../images/index_nav_left.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_navigation{
	float:left;
	width:179px;
	height:182px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.index_content{
	float:left;
	width:603px;
	height:182px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_welcome{
	clear:left;
	float:left;
	width:603px;
	height:52px;
	background:url(../images/index_welcome.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_toplinks{
	margin: 24px 18px 0 35px;
	float: right;
}

#index_toplinks img {
	margin-left: 20px;
}
	
#index_contentarea{
	clear:left;
	float:left;
	width:603px;
	height:130px;
	background:url(../images/index_content_bg.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_contentarea p{
	margin:13px 15px 0 20px;
	padding:0 0 0 0;
	line-height:16px;
	}
	
#index_questions{
	clear:left;
	float:left;
	width:317px;
	height:53px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#index_foot{
	float:left;
	width:603px;
	height:53px;
	background:url(../images/index_footer_bg.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.index_sitemap{
	float:left;
	margin:22px 0 0 445px;
	width:44px;
	padding:0 0 0 0;
	}
	
.index_resources{
	float:left;
	margin:22px 0 0 38px;
	width:56px;
	}
	
.index_foot_text{
	clear:left;
	float:right;
	margin:28px 18px 0 0;
	padding:0 0 0 0;
	}
	
.index_quicklinksfloater{
	clear:left;
	float:left;
	width:166px;
	height:174px;
	margin:120px 0 0 35px;
	padding:0 0 0 0;
	position:relative;
	z-index:90;
	}
	

/* !!!!!!!!!!!!!!!!!!!END INDEX AREA!!!!!!!!!!!!!!!! */
/* !!!!!!!!!!!!!!!!!!!END INDEX AREA!!!!!!!!!!!!!!!! */
/* !!!!!!!!!!!!!!!!!!!END INDEX AREA!!!!!!!!!!!!!!!! */

/* !!!!!!!!!!!!!!!!!!!INTERIOR AREA!!!!!!!!!!!!!!!! */
/* !!!!!!!!!!!!!!!!!!!INTERIOR AREA!!!!!!!!!!!!!!!! */
/* !!!!!!!!!!!!!!!!!!!INTERIOR AREA!!!!!!!!!!!!!!!! */
	
.int_headarea{
	clear:left;
	float:left;
	width:920px;
	height:166px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#int_logos_area{
	clear:left;
	float:left;
	width:744px;
	height:166px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#int_abovelogos{
	clear:left;
	float:left;
	width:744px;
	height:50px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	background:url(../images/int_clouds.jpg) no-repeat;
	}
	
#int_logos{
	clear:left;
	float:left;
	width:744px;
	height:52px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#int_logos img{
	float:left;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#int_belowlogos{
	clear:left;
	float:left;
	height:64px;
	width:744px;
	background:url(../images/int_belowlogos.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#int_quicklinks{
	float:left;
	width:176px;
	height:166px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
#int_navarea{
	clear:left;
	float:left;
	width:197px;
	height:434px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.int_leftofnav{
	clear:left;
	float:left;
	height:185px;
	width:18px;
	background:url(../images/int_navleft.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.int_nav{
	float:left;
	height:185px;
	width:179px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.int_belownav{
	clear:left;
	float:left;
	height:249px;
	width:197px;
	background:#336633 url(../images/int_belownav.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
	
.int_content{
	float:left;
	width:723px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	
	}
	
.int_hdr{
	clear:left;
	float:left;
	height:65px;
	width:723px;
	background:url(../images/int_hdr_bg.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
}
/*
#int_hdrleft{
	clear:left;
	float:left;
	width:533px;
	height:65px;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}
*/
#int_hdr_img{
	float: left;
	}
#int_toplinks{
	margin: 29px 18px 0 35px;
	float: right;
}
#int_toplinks img {
	margin-left: 20px;
}

#int_sitemap{
	float:left;
	margin-left:35px;
	margin-top:28px;
	width:44px;
	}
	
#int_resources{
	float:left;
	margin-left:37px;
	margin-top:28px;
	width:56px;
	}
	

#int_contentcontent{
	clear:left;
	float:left;
	width:679px;
	background:url(../images/int_content_bg.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 18px 0 25px;
	min-height: 150px;
	height:auto !important;
	height:150px;
	}
	
#int_contentcontent p{
	margin:15px 0 0 0;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#ffffff;
	line-height:16px;
	}

#int_contentcontent ul{
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#ffffff;
	line-height:16px;
	list-style-image:url(../images/bullet.gif);
	font-weight: bold;
	}
	
#int_contentcontent ul li ul{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#ffffff;
	
	list-style-type:disc;
	list-style-image:none;
	margin-left: 20px;
	font-weight: normal;
	}
	
#int_contentcontent hr {
	margin: 0;
	padding: 0;
	border: 1px #fff solid;
}
	
#int_footer{
	clear: left;
	float:left;
	width:920px;
	height:73px;
	background:url(../images/int_footer.jpg) no-repeat;
	margin:0 0 0 0;
	padding:0 0 0 0;
	}

#int_foot_text{
	clear:left;
	float:right;
	margin: 42px 18px 0 0;
	}
	
#imageright{
	margin-left:15px;
	}
	
.clear {
	clear:both;
	}